Set.OrdConnected.smul
∀ {α : Type u_1} [inst : CommGroup α] [inst_1 : Preorder α] [IsOrderedMonoid α] {s : Set α} {a : α},
s.OrdConnected → (a • s).OrdConnected- Defined in
- Mathlib.Algebra.Order.UpperLower
